I love iPhone, Android, Cocos2d-x
CakePHP findAll の条件に IN 演算子を使う
CakePHP の findAll の条件に IN 演算子には下記のように条件を指定すればOKです。
$this->model->findAll(array('field IN (1,2,3)'));
または、
$params = array(1,2,3); $this->model->findAll(array('field' => $params));
配列で渡せば勝手に IN 演算子を使用してくれるんですね。
関連する投稿
One comment
コメントをどうぞ
Additional comments powered by BackType
[...] 前回の投稿の「CakePHP findAll の条件に IN 演算子を使う」のつづきで、NOT IN 演算子を使用するときに少し調べたのでメモしておきます。 [...]